
This patient consulted with Dr. Frey about her general aging concerns, specifically with her lower neck and submental region. She was unhappy with the appearance of excessive adipose tissue in that area and desired a more defined jawline. Additionally, she had stretched her earlobes bilaterally in her youth and no longer wanted that aesthetic aspect. To address her concerns, Dr. Frey performed a neck lift, also known as a platysmaplasty, with submandibular gland reduction. In the same surgery, he performed a bilateral earlobe repair to restore a natural earlobe presentation. The patient is very pleased with her enhanced beauty with a smoother and refined jawline and contoured neckline. The bulging under her chin is now smooth and gives her face a lighter, more aesthetic appeal. Her earlobes no longer draw the eye and have a natural look.
